Output ecba3e1c6d6ffeecba306bebe07941163e033a5903acf59792c6747059c15059:0

value
4200000000
script pubkey
OP_PUSHBYTES_33 02bf52a8a25842c4185c0259d5825ec290259303a65836effd7df01125202bab92 OP_CHECKSIG
transaction
ecba3e1c6d6ffeecba306bebe07941163e033a5903acf59792c6747059c15059